L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
12
返回列表 发新帖
楼主: mwmb2

这里有在2006下基于teTex3.0或者Texlive 2005成功安装中文Latex环境的吗

[复制链接]
 楼主| 发表于 2006-6-1 15:26:12 | 显示全部楼层
已经有结果了,这周我会把我的详细安装过程贴出来。
回复 支持 反对

使用道具 举报

发表于 2006-6-6 06:00:58 | 显示全部楼层
我一直出不来。

我的测试文件是:
\documentclass[a4paper]{article}
\usepackage{CJK}

%opening
\begin{document}
\begin{CJK*}{UTF8}{gkai}
\title{test}
\author{中文}
\maketitle

但是用latex生成时报错,dvi文件也没中文

测试
\end{CJK*}
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-6-6 17:10:46 | 显示全部楼层
你为什么用UTF8编码呢?应该是GBK吧。下面的文件在我这里没有问题。

\documentclass[a4paper]{article}
\usepackage{CJK}

%opening
\begin{document}
\begin{CJK*}{GBK}{song}
\title{test}
\author{中文}
\maketitle

但是用latex生成时报错,dvi文件也没中文

测试
\end{CJK*}
\end{document}
回复 支持 反对

使用道具 举报

 楼主| 发表于 2006-6-6 19:18:54 | 显示全部楼层
Post by mwmb2
已经有结果了,这周我会把我的详细安装过程贴出来。


试了一下,在Linux下使用中文Latex的最简单的方法就是先在Windows下安装CTex,然后把CTex目录下的localtexmf文件夹复制到teTex相应目录下。这样基本配置就可以了。唯一可能需要修改的是一些map文件。我的机器上map文件以前就改过很多次,我懒得确认哪些修改针对CTex的localtexmf有效。

有兴趣的朋友可以试试,有问题的话把log文件贴出来,就知道缺哪些map文件了。
回复 支持 反对

使用道具 举报

发表于 2006-6-6 19:43:42 | 显示全部楼层
Post by mwmb2
你为什么用UTF8编码呢?应该是GBK吧。下面的文件在我这里没有问题。

\documentclass[a4paper]{article}
\usepackage{CJK}

%opening
\begin{document}
\begin{CJK*}{GBK}{song}
\title{test}
\author{中文}
\maketitle

但是用latex生成时报错,dvi文件也没中文

测试
\end{CJK*}
\end{document}


没有中文的问题我也遇到了了,是Kdvi的问题。在kile里设置打开dvi文件的命令为xdvi打开就可以看到中文了

xdvi要安装 这个文件 latex-xdvi ,

或者安装Texmaker 它打开dvi的默认方式是xdvi
回复 支持 反对

使用道具 举报

发表于 2006-6-6 23:19:13 | 显示全部楼层
pdflatex 不成功很有可能是你 gbkfonts 装完中文字体后没有运行 updmap。
要中文 pdf 有可查找/复制功能需要新版的 cct,然后在 preamble 里加入 \usepackage{ccmap},然后用 pdflatex 编译。
回复 支持 反对

使用道具 举报

发表于 2006-6-7 02:45:58 | 显示全部楼层
kpathsea 是现今绝大多数 TeX 系统的一部分,它通过维护一个目录数据库来帮助快速找到 TeX 系统文件,和 kompare 可说一点关系也没有。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表